Fundamental Aspects of Optimization
摘要
The chapter introduces the concept of optimization and its related mathematical treatment. A basic analysis in one dimension is considered, showing a number of illustrative situations, including the effect of bounds. This analysis is then extended to several dimensions, where gradients and hessians are used. A short section comes now for introducing useful MATLAB functions. The chapter ends with some examples (including least-squares fitting) and a summary of the MATLAB Symbolic Toolbox. Several short programs in MATLAB were embedded in the text.
